Apakah Anda seorang pengembang yang bercita-cita tinggi atau hanya haus akan wawasan tentang dunia pengkodean dan pengoptimalan situs web, topik pendalaman hari ini pasti akan membangkitkan minat Anda. Kenakan topi belajar Anda saat kita mempelajari cara menggunakan Ember.js SEO. Kita akan mengeksplorasi mengapa framework JavaScript serbaguna ini adalah emas murni dalam hal meningkatkan performa website Anda. Pencarian Optimasi Mesin (SEO) permainan. So, if a sky-rocketing web presence coupled with impressively reactive user interfaces are apa Anda mencari, maka tetaplah bertahan!
Apa itu Ember.js dan mengapa itu penting untuk SEO?
Ember.js, diluncurkan pada tahun 2011 oleh Yehuda Katz, telah naik peringkat menjadi salah satu framework JavaScript sumber terbuka yang paling disegani saat ini. Tetapi masih ada lagi - lebih banyak lagi yang perlu dibongkar.
Tingkatkan kehadiran online Anda dengan Lukasz Zelezny, Konsultan SEO dengan pengalaman lebih dari 20 tahun - jadwalkan pertemuan sekarang.
Keajaiban di Balik Ember.js
Ditandai dengan filosofi konvensi-diatas-konfigurasi, Ember.js menawarkan kepada para pengembang solusi yang komprehensif untuk membangun aplikasi sisi klien yang kaya. Dengan kata sederhana? Ini menyediakan struktur dan tatanan dalam yang dapat mengatur secara harmonis - misalnya, mengurangi tugas yang berulang dan memfasilitasi pemeliharaan aplikasi besar yang kompleks.
When used correctly, Ember.js effectively builds highly responsive user interfaces effortlessly. Its two-way data binding feature ensures that changes in the backend are swiftly reflected on screen while maintaining overall kinerja stability.
Sejauh ini bagus? Sekarang mari kita lihat hubungan antara Ember.js dan SEO.
Mengapa Menekankan Ember.js dalam SEO?
Dengan sendirinya, pengoptimalan mesin pencari berusaha untuk meningkatkan visibilitas situs web atau halaman pada hasil mesin pencari organik (baca: tidak berbayar). Praktik ini mengakui relevansi dari konten untuk kata kunci tertentu (permintaan pengguna), aksesibilitas situs, dan konten berkualitas tinggi yang unik di antara banyak faktor lainnya.
Tetapi, apa peran konfigurasi aplikasi JavaScript seperti Ember.js dalam semua ini?
Anda mungkin akan terkejut saat mengetahui betapa pentingnya hal ini! Aplikasi web yang padat secara konseptual namun fungsional dan menarik yang dibangun oleh Ember.js pada awalnya mungkin tampak sedikit tidak bersahabat dengan mesin pencari merangkak untuk informasi. Vue, Sudut dan pustaka JavaScript lainnya sering mengalami masalah yang sama terutama karena spider mesin pencari cenderung kesulitan dengan konten JavaScript.
Kabar baiknya, hal ini dapat diatasi! Pemahaman yang kuat tentang interaksi antara prinsip-prinsip SEO dan Ember.js ditambah dengan implementasi terencana dari berbagai strategi SEO dapat menghasilkan perpaduan yang kuat yang mendorong situs web Anda lebih jauh ke atas tangga peringkat pencarian.
Dapatkan Lebih Banyak Pelanggan Online dengan Lukasz Zelezny, Konsultan SEO dengan pengalaman lebih dari 20 tahun - jadwalkan pertemuan sekarang.
Bayangkan memiliki situs web yang menarik secara visual yang dibangun menggunakan Ember.js tanpa mengorbankan rendering inline SEO atau aksesibilitas web! Itu sama saja dengan memukul dua burung dengan satu batu yang efisien jika Anda bertanya saya - standar kegunaan yang tinggi dipadukan dengan visibilitas online yang mengesankan.
Kesimpulan Anda? Dengan Ember.js di kotak peralatan Anda, keseimbangan yang mencolok antara mempertahankan pengguna yang imersif pengalaman dan meningkatkan SEO tidak pernah semudah ini untuk dicapai.
Apa yang harus ditanyakan kepada Konsultan SEO
Memahami Dasar-dasar SEO untuk Ember.js
Sebelum menyelami lebih dalam tentang nuansa SEO Ember.js, sangat penting untuk meletakkan fondasi yang kuat dengan dasar-dasarnya. Search Engine Optimization (SEO) adalah proses yang memastikan situs web Anda terlihat di hasil pencarian organik atau gratis hasil pencarian di mesin pencari seperti Google. Sekarang, mari kita bahas Ember.js - ini adalah salah satu dari beberapa kerangka kerja pengembangan web JavaScript yang populer dan memiliki fitur-fitur unik yang membuatnya berbeda dari yang lain.
Ember.js, sama seperti kerangka kerja JavaScript lainnya seperti Angular atau Vue, menggunakan Halaman Tunggal Aplikasi (SPA) arsitektur. SPA merender halaman secara dinamis di sisi klien daripada memuat seluruh halaman baru dari server setiap kali pengguna mengeklik tautan. Proses ini memberikan dua keuntungan yang signifikan: pengalaman pengguna yang lebih baik yang dihasilkan dari lebih cepat transisi halaman dan penurunan beban pada server Anda.
Namun, ada aspek yang harus dipertimbangkan dengan hati-hati saat menggunakan SPA - aplikasi ini menimbulkan tantangan bagi metode perayapan web tradisional yang digunakan oleh mesin pencari bot untuk mengindeks situs web. Sederhananya, jika situs Anda tidak mudah diindeks karena strukturnya yang kompleks atau kontennya yang dinamis, Anda bisa kehilangan peluang lalu lintas organik yang berharga - oleh karena itu, ini blog mengilustrasikan pentingnya menggabungkan teknik SEO Ember.js yang baik.
Untuk memahami esensi dari mengoptimalkan situs yang didukung Ember-js untuk mesin pencari:
- Memahami Rendering Javascript: Sekilas, situs web SPA muncul sebagai halaman kosong bagi perayap mesin pencari karena mereka tidak menunggu eksekusi JavaScript sebelum melakukan perayapan.
- Memanfaatkan Server-Side Rendering (SSR): Menerapkan SSR berarti pada awalnya merender aplikasi di sisi server dan mengirimkan HTML yang telah dirender sepenuhnya ke browser. Teknik seperti FastBoot di Ember-js membantu mencapai hal ini.
- Gunakan dengan tepat Meta Tags: Menjahit judul tag dan deskripsi meta adalah bagian penting dari SEO strategi terlepas dari kerangka kerja yang digunakan.
- Buat Dapat Dirayapi URL: Pastikan setiap URL secara jelas mewakili konten yang harus diindeks secara independen.
Jangan lupa, dengan memahami dasar-dasar ini, Anda dapat membuat situs web Ember.js yang ramah pengguna dan mesin pencari. Di bagian selanjutnya, kita akan mempelajari lebih lanjut tentang cara memanfaatkan praktik terbaik SEO di Ember.js. Pemahaman dasar ini akan membuat prosesnya menjadi lancar dan efektif!
Menerapkan praktik terbaik SEO di Ember.js
Untuk melengkapi strategi seo ember js yang dioptimalkan, ada beberapa teknik yang direkomendasikan untuk dipertimbangkan. Hal ini dapat meningkatkan visibilitas situs Anda di mesin pencari. Oleh karena itu, dedikasi untuk menerapkan strategi ini akan memberikan hasil yang besar.
Menggunakan HTML Semantik di Templat Anda
Pertama, pastikan bahwa Anda menggunakan HTML semantik dalam templat Anda. Tag semantik seperti
Meningkatkan Aksesibilitas
Lalu ada aksesibilitas - sesuatu yang sering diabaikan ketika membahas SEO. Orang cenderung fokus untuk mengakomodasi pengguna berbasis visual tetapi melupakan mereka yang mengandalkan metode navigasi yang berbeda. Memasukkan tag 'alt' ke dalam gambar meningkatkan kegunaan bagi pembaca layar sekaligus menguntungkan kinerja SEO karena mesin pencari lebih menyukai situs yang mudah diakses.
Mengoptimalkan URL
Selanjutnya, optimalkan URL Anda dengan tepat sehingga mencerminkan apa yang ada di dalam halaman secara akurat. Dengan melakukan ini, pengguna dan mesin pencari dapat melihat sekilas gambaran umum tentang apa yang seharusnya mereka harapkan dari halaman tersebut bahkan sebelum mengkliknya - ini meningkatkan pengalaman pengguna secara keseluruhan dan akibatnya berkontribusi pada implementasi seo ember js yang efektif.
Menerapkan Meta Tag
Ingatlah untuk tidak mengabaikan tag meta juga; tag judul dan deskripsi meta post tidak secara langsung memengaruhi peringkat, tetapi memengaruhi rasio klik-tayang secara signifikan - aspek lain yang diperhitungkan oleh algoritme yang melihat sinyal perilaku manusia seperti keterlibatan metrik.
Dalam mengatur simfoni terkoordinasi dari praktik terbaik ini untuk upaya yang lebih sukses di balok bara js seo, ingatlah untuk tetap bersabar namun gigih - ini semua adalah bagian dari pekerjaan rumit yang terlibat dengan strategi organik. Komponen penting di sini bukanlah kemenangan instan, melainkan kesuksesan jangka panjang yang dibangun dari konsistensi, relevansi, dan kualitas - membuat visibilitas mesin pencari dapat dicapai. tujuan bukan hanya sekedar khayalan belaka.
Mengoptimalkan situs web Ember.js untuk mesin pencari
Sekarang saya akan mengarahkan pandangan tajam saya pada tugas penting untuk mengoptimalkan situs web Ember.js untuk mesin pencari, merangkul esensi dari topik kita hari ini - ember js seo. Segmen ini akan mengungkap strategi utama yang dapat diadaptasi untuk memastikan situs web Anda menarik dan dapat dilihat oleh para perayap web yang mengganggu.
Pertama, FastBoot, sebuah pengaya Ember, tidak boleh diabaikan ketika membayangkan peningkatan SEO. Aplikasi ini merender aplikasi Anda di server Node dan mengirimkan HTML yang sepenuhnya dirender ke peramban, sehingga bot mesin pencari dapat memahami apa yang terjadi di halaman Anda dengan lebih baik.
Berikut ini beberapa langkah praktis lebih lanjut yang mendorong pengoptimalan yang kuat:
- Meta Tags: Sering kali diremehkan nilainya, meta tag mengkomunikasikan informasi penting tentang halaman web Anda ke mesin pencari.
- Pra-Rendering: Menggunakan layanan pra-rendering yang menghasilkan halaman statis dari konten dinamis. Hal ini memudahkan mesin pencari untuk membacanya.
- Rute: Optimalkan URL: Di Ember.js, rute URL harus mencerminkan rantai menu atau tab yang dinavigasi pengguna untuk tiba di tempat tertentu.
Meskipun saran-saran ini tampak mudah, saya harus menekankan bahwa penerapannya terkadang memerlukan bantuan ahli karena sifatnya yang teknis.
Another challenge you might face while optimizing JavaScript based sites like Ember framework lies in their single-page architecture structure. It simply means that these web aplikasi load a single HTML page and dynamically update as users interact with the application.
Untuk mengatasi hambatan yang ditimbulkan oleh SPA (Aplikasi Halaman Tunggal) ini, pertimbangkan Server Side Rendering (SSR). SSR dapat meningkatkan kinerja dengan mengurangi waktu untuk rendering pertama dan meningkat Visibilitas SEO karena masing-masing konten disajikan langsung dari server web.
Setiap bagian dari ember js seo berkisar pada pemikiran tentang bagaimana bot mesin pencari memahami informasi situs web Anda. Namun, jangan lupakan interaksi manusia yang sebenarnya karena metrik keterlibatan memainkan peran yang sama pentingnya dalam memaksimalkan peringkat secara harmonis.
Lastly, but certainly not least, Penguin, a core Google search algorithm that reduces spamdexing (intentional manipulation of search indexes), urges the importance of creating konten berkualitas. Dengan adanya Penguin, sangat penting untuk merangkul parameter standar yang tinggi dan mempertahankan praktik-praktik etis dalam strategi SEO Anda.
Berlayar melalui dunia ember js seo mungkin tampak membingungkan pada awalnya, tetapi ketika Anda secara konsisten menerapkan dan mengimplementasikan metodologi tersebut, Anda akan menumbuhkan apresiasi terhadap kapasitasnya untuk membuat situs web Anda menonjol di ruang yang penuh sesak di peringkat mesin pencari.
Ingatlah bahwa mengoptimalkan situs web Ember.js membutuhkan kewaspadaan dan adaptasi yang terus-menerus sejalan dengan algoritme yang terus berubah yang ditetapkan oleh Mesin Pencari. Sekarang Anda telah dipersenjatai dan siap untuk meningkatkan visibilitas situs web Anda di ranah digital!
Terakhir diperbarui pada 2023-11-15T18:53:07+00:00 oleh Lukasz Zelezny